๐ Children Deserve Safety Under the Constitution
Kenyaโs Constitution firmly protects the rights of every child, guaranteeing their security, dignity, and equal protection under the law (Articles 10, 53, 54). No child should face violence or fearโespecially not from those charged with keeping peace.
